ToddF Posted November 10, 2019 Author Report Share Posted November 10, 2019 Orchard is independent of the Escapee group. Rainbow Plantation has 30 folks on the waiting list for an ERPU site. They have had to abandon plans to add more sites (which were "plumbed in") due to a flooding issue at the Northern end of the park. This new park hasn't broken ground yet, just a sign up. There are 2 dog breeders adjacent to these parks - you can hear the dogs inside your RV (now), must be feeding time. I like the area...very close to Gulf Shores (great state park), Foley, Fairhope, and Robertsdale which has a camping world for supplies. The proximity to I-10 would make this a convenient home base from which to travel. Beautiful ranches all throughout the area. No snow. Cooler than much of Florida. Friendly folks! ToddF Posted November 17, 2019 Author Report Share Posted November 17, 2019 (edited) Before I left Summerdale, I noticed they had some of the lots for sale with a $5,000 price reduction. ($35,000). I fell in love with this general area a few years ago when I first visited Rainbow Plantation. (Have been back twice since). You have Pensacola and Mobile nearby when you need a big city. The towns of Foley, Fairhope, Summerdale, Robertsdale, Gulf Shores have it all! The only way to go anywhere from the park is by car. (There is no way you could bike or walk safely along 28). That would deter me from considering the location for myself in the future. But most people drive everywhere anyway, so not a problem for most. Alabama is an under appreciated state in my opinion. *Rainbow Plantation and the new private condo park are located in a rural area. Nearby residents do target practice so you hear a lot of shooting in the distance when they are active. I'd spend a month at Rainbow Plantation to check it all out before I bought anything in the area. There are also lots of barking dogs on 2 sides of the parks, mainly at feeding time.
